Purpose of the Global Talent Route
The Global Talent route exists to attract individuals who can contribute significantly to the UK’s knowledge economy and cultural life. Unlike sponsored work visas, this route allows greater flexibility, enabling individuals to work, research, or create without being tied to a single employer.
Applicants are assessed primarily on merit, achievements, and potential impact. This emphasis distinguishes the route from other work-based visas and places responsibility on applicants to present strong, well-documented professional histories.
Who the Route Is Designed For
The route is open to individuals in specific sectors, including digital technology, engineering, medicine, humanities, arts, and culture. Applicants may qualify as either established leaders or emerging talents, depending on career stage and recognition.
Eligibility is determined through endorsement by an approved body relevant to the applicant’s field. Each endorsing organization applies its own criteria, making it essential to understand sector-specific expectations.
Endorsement as a Key Stage
Endorsement is central to the Global Talent process. Before applying for immigration permission, applicants must secure an endorsement confirming their expertise or promise. This step requires substantial evidence, such as awards, publications, media recognition, or proof of professional contributions.

Evidence and Documentation Standards
Decision-makers assess applications based on quality rather than quantity. Evidence must be credible, relevant, and clearly linked to the applicant’s achievements. Poorly organized or unfocused documentation can weaken otherwise strong cases.
Applicants are expected to demonstrate impact, leadership, or innovation within their field. Letters of recommendation, professional portfolios, and objective recognition all play important roles in meeting this standard.
Flexibility and Professional Freedom
One of the defining features of the Global Talent route is flexibility. Visa holders are not restricted to a single employer and may engage in multiple professional activities, including employment, self-employment, or research.
This flexibility is particularly valuable for individuals working across disciplines or contributing to multiple projects. It also allows for career progression without repeated visa sponsorship requirements.

Long-Term Immigration Planning
The Global Talent route offers a pathway to settlement, provided residence and eligibility requirements are met. Understanding how absences, professional activities, and future plans affect settlement eligibility is crucial.
Long-term planning ensures that applicants do not unintentionally compromise their status. Strategic decision-making at early stages supports smoother transitions to indefinite leave and beyond.
